AERIAL TOWER WITH 99 FLOATING ISLANDS

Sou Fujimoto Architects tower, which will reach a height of 268 meters, will be supported by 99 pillar-like support beams, or "islands," that will carry the tower's upper horizontal frame. From afar, the new tower will appear to be a single entity, a monolithic structure, gradually revealing itself as a collection of columnar pillars that separate as you get closer. The uppermost plane of the new tower serves as an observation platform, as well as a three-dimensional exhibition area with space for a restaurant and cafe. A centralized core bolsters the tower, which is then stabilized by a steel truss system and Kevlar tension cables situated around the outer border of the tower's base, in addition to the minimum structural support provided by the pillars for the spherical upper deck.
